Output 05956fc757dd9d2f86b4f92ee40dce7d6c37e8f77340c2cd83ed0a885b5316f2:21

value
39947877
script pubkey
OP_HASH160 OP_PUSHBYTES_20 15170db236f34dc00231eff2bc172d42287f455d OP_EQUAL
address
M9pg3F6q8Tu6aFkuhPbdVXXc3aVW4tdKBs
transaction
05956fc757dd9d2f86b4f92ee40dce7d6c37e8f77340c2cd83ed0a885b5316f2
spent
true